Claims
- 1. A method of discovering geographically adjacent access routers, the method comprising:
a) receiving a link layer ID of a geographically adjacent access point with a mobile node; and b) identifying a network layer address of a geographically adjacent access router with the link layer ID, wherein the geographically adjacent access router is associated with the geographically adjacent access point.
- 2. The method of claim 1, wherein a) comprises entering the cell coverage area of the geographically adjacent access point.
- 3. The method of claim 1, further comprising the initial act of caching a mapped association of the link layer ID to the network layer address.
- 4. The method of claim 1, wherein b) comprises accessing a cache that includes a mapped association of the link layer ID to the network layer address.
- 5. The method of claim 1, wherein b) further comprises requesting the network layer address from an access router, wherein the access router provides the current point of attachment of the mobile node.
- 6. The method of claim 5, wherein b) comprises discovering the network layer address with the access router.
- 7. The method of claim 1, further comprising c) preparing for a handoff of the mobile node with the network layer address of the geographically adjacent access router, wherein the mobile node and an access router that provides the current point of attachment of the mobile node prepare for the handoff with network layer address.
- 8. A method of discovering geographically adjacent access routers, the method comprising:
a) receiving a link layer ID of a geographically adjacent access point from a mobile node; b) identifying a network layer address of a geographically adjacent access router from the link layer ID, wherein the geographically adjacent access router is associated with the geographically adjacent access point; c) caching a mapped association of the link layer ID to the network layer address; and d) providing the mapped association to the mobile node.
- 9. The method of claim 8, wherein a) comprises generating a solicitation message with the mobile node that includes the link layer ID in response to receipt of a beacon signal that includes the link layer ID from the geographically adjacent access point.
- 10. The method of claim 8, wherein b) comprises querying a directory server with the link layer ID to identify the network layer address as a function of the link layer ID.
- 11. The method of claim 8, wherein b) comprises multicasting a service request message to a multicast group that includes the geographically adjacent access router to identify the network layer address, wherein the service request message includes the link layer ID.
- 12. The method of claim 8, wherein d) comprises transmitting the network layer address of the geographically adjacent access router to the mobile node with an advertisement message that includes the link layer ID.
- 13. The method of claim 8, further comprising e) preparing for a handoff of the mobile node to the geographically adjacent access router as a function of the network layer address, wherein the mobile node and an access router providing a current point of attachment of the mobile node prepare for the handoff.
- 14. A method of discovering geographically adjacent access routers, the method comprising:
a) providing a point of attachment to a mobile node with an access router; b) downloading a cache from the access router to the mobile node, the cache including a plurality of link layer IDs each associated with at least one network layer address, wherein the at least one network layer address identifies a geographically adjacent access router; c) receiving a beacon signal with the mobile node from a geographically adjacent access point, wherein the beacon signal includes a link layer ID of the geographically adjacent access point; d) identifying a network layer address of a geographically adjacent access router associated with the geographically adjacent access point with the mobile node when the link layer ID is included in the downloaded cache; and e) requesting identification of the network layer address from the access router when the link layer ID of the geographically adjacent access point is absent from the downloaded cache.
- 15. The method of claim 14, wherein e) comprises transmitting a solicitation message to the access router that includes the link layer ID.
- 16. The method of claim 14, further comprising f) the mobile node and the access router preparing for a handoff of the mobile node to the geographically adjacent access router with the network layer address.
- 17. The method of claim 14, further comprising f) transmitting the identified network layer address to the mobile node in an advertisement message.
- 18. The method of claim 14, wherein e) comprises querying a directory server with the access router to identify the network layer address as a function of the link layer ID.
- 19. The method of claim 14, wherein e) comprises multicasting a service request message to a multicast group that includes the geographically adjacent access router to identify the network layer address as a function of the link layer ID.
- 20. The method of claim 14, wherein e) comprises accessing the cache within the access router to identify the network layer address as a function of the link layer ID.
- 21. The method of claim 14, wherein logical adjacency of the access router and the geographically adjacent access router is created by the association of the link layer IDs with the at least one network layer address.
- 22. A system for discovering geographically adjacent access routers, the system comprising:
an access router in communication with the mobile node, wherein the access router is operable to download a cache to the mobile node, the cache comprising a plurality of link layer IDs each associated with at least one network layer address; a geographically adjacent access point in communication with the mobile node, the geographically adjacent access point operable to transmit a link layer ID to the mobile node; and a geographically adjacent access router in communication with the geographically adjacent access point, wherein the geographically adjacent access router is identified by a network layer address, wherein the mobile node is operable to identify the network layer address of the geographically adjacent access router as a function of the link layer ID of the geographically adjacent access point when the link layer ID is included in the cache, and the mobile node is operable to request identification of the network layer address from the access router when the cache does not include the link layer ID of the geographically adjacent access point.
- 23. The system of claim 22, further comprising a directory server, wherein the access router is operable to query the directory server for the network layer address as a function of the link layer ID.
- 24. The system of claim 22, wherein the access router is operable to multicast a service request to a multicast group that includes the geographically adjacent access router to identify the network layer address as a function of the link layer ID.
- 25. The system of claim 22, wherein the request for identification of the network layer address is a solicitation message, the solicitation message included in an IP protocol.
- 26. The system of claim 22, wherein the response to the request for identification of the network layer address is an advertisement message, the advertisement message included in an IP protocol.
- 27. The system of claim 22, wherein the mobile node comprises a GAARD mobile component and a local GAARD cache component, wherein the local GAARD cache component includes a local cache in which mapped associations of link layer ]Ds and network layer addresses are cached.
- 28. The system of claim 22, wherein the access router comprises a GAARD cache component, a GAAR discovery component and a GAARD cache distribution component, wherein the GAARD cache component includes a cache in which mapped associations of link layer IDs and network layer addresses are cached.
- 29. The system of claim 28, wherein the GAAR discovery component is operable to resolve the network layer address of geographically adjacent access routers for which mapped associations are absent from the cache.
- 30. A system for discovering geographically adjacent access routers, the system comprising:
a mobile node; a first access router operable to provide a current point of attachment for the mobile node; a second access router geographically adjacent to the first access router, wherein the first access router is unaware of the geographic adjacency of the second access router; and a geographically adjacent access point associated with the second router, wherein the geographically adjacent access point is operable to transmit a link layer ID of the geographically adjacent access point to the mobile node, wherein at least one of the mobile node and the first access router are operable to resolve a network layer address of the second access router from the link layer ID.
Parent Case Info
[0001] This application claims the benefit pursuant to 35 U.S.C. §119(e) of Provisional U.S. Patent Application Serial No. 60/345,062, filed on Nov. 2, 2001, which is expressly incorporated herein by reference.
Provisional Applications (1)
|
Number |
Date |
Country |
|
60345062 |
Nov 2001 |
US |